Skip to content

Conversation

@lorban
Copy link
Contributor

@lorban lorban commented Dec 2, 2025

  • record non-pooled acquisitions as a single bucket when stats are disabled
  • make buckets include the wrapped oeju.Pool instance when dumped
  • make ArrayRetainableByteBuffer.Tracking dump leaks when dumped
  • save the stack of non-pooled acquisitions to include them in the dump

@lorban lorban requested review from gregw, joakime and sbordet December 2, 2025 16:50
@lorban lorban self-assigned this Dec 2, 2025
@lorban lorban moved this to 👀 In review in Jetty 12.1.5 Dec 3, 2025
Signed-off-by: Ludovic Orban <[email protected]>
@lorban lorban requested a review from sbordet December 3, 2025 09:42
Signed-off-by: Ludovic Orban <[email protected]>
@lorban lorban merged commit 787aa03 into jetty-12.1.x Dec 3, 2025
9 checks passed
@github-project-automation github-project-automation bot moved this from 👀 In review to ✅ Done in Jetty 12.1.5 Dec 3, 2025
@lorban lorban deleted the enhancement/12.1.x/buffer-pools-stats-and-dump branch December 3, 2025 13:03
lorban added a commit that referenced this pull request Dec 3, 2025
- record non-pooled acquisitions as a single bucket when stats are disabled
- make buckets include the wrapped `oeju.Pool` instance when dumped
- make `ArrayRetainableByteBuffer.Tracking` dump leaks when dumped
- save the stack of non-pooled acquisitions to include them in the dump

Signed-off-by: Ludovic Orban <[email protected]>
lorban added a commit that referenced this pull request Dec 3, 2025
- record non-pooled acquisitions as a single bucket when stats are disabled
- make buckets include the wrapped `oeju.Pool` instance when dumped
- make `ArrayRetainableByteBuffer.Tracking` dump leaks when dumped
- save the stack of non-pooled acquisitions to include them in the dump

Signed-off-by: Ludovic Orban <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

No open projects
Status: ✅ Done

Development

Successfully merging this pull request may close these issues.

3 participants